Altadena is not Pasadena when it comes to solar battery work. The unincorporated county route, the Very High Fire Hazard Severity Zone designation, and the post-Eaton rebuild wave all shape how a battery should be sized, where it can legally sit, and what documents the inspector will ask for. Tesla Powerwall Installation
A Tesla Powerwall 3 installed in Altadena runs roughly $13,500 to $16,500 before any applicable incentives, including the Gateway and full electrical integration. On hillside homes above Lake Avenue where LADBS fire-zone setbacks apply, placement planning takes longer than the actual install. We map the battery location against your gas riser, windows, and property line before we ever submit the permit. That keeps the County inspector from failing you on clearance at final inspection.

Enphase IQ Battery Installation
For Altadena homes with existing Enphase microinverter systems, an Enphase IQ Battery 5P typically lands between $11,000 and $14,500. The advantage for Altadena’s older Craftsman bungalows is the modular form factor. It fits in spots a Powerwall will not, like a narrow side yard off a 1920s floor plan. And if your panel is already Enphase, the integration is cleaner than a mixed-brand retrofit. We carry the needed PLC bridging hardware so we do not have to order it mid-job.

Whole-Home Backup Power
Whole-home backup for a typical 1,800-square-foot Altadena ranch runs from $16,000 to $24,000 depending on how many battery units your load profile needs. We size it off your actual utility bill, not a square-footage guess. Two Powerwalls or three Enphase 5Ps will usually carry an all-electric home through a multi-day outage, but if you have an older air conditioning compressor with a big startup draw, we need to account for that surge current. That is the difference between a system that stumbles on day one and one that just works.

Battery Retrofit for Existing Solar
If you already have solar panels on your Altadena roof and want to add storage, the battery retrofit lands between $10,500 and $15,000 for a single-battery system. The complication in Altadena is not usually the battery. It is the panel. A lot of the 1920s through 1950s housing stock still has a 100-amp or smaller main panel, and LADBS will not sign off on the battery interconnection without a service upgrade in many of those cases. We flag that on the first site visit, not after you have already paid a deposit.

Common Solar Battery Storage & Backup Problems We See in Altadena Homes
- Fire-zone setback failures. A battery mounted within 3 feet of a window, door, or gas riser will fail an Altadena LADBS final inspection. Contractors who mostly work Pasadena tend to miss this because city inspectors there interpret the fire code differently. We build the setback map before the permit goes in.
- Mixed-brand retrofit faults. Older string inverter systems retrofitted with Enphase batteries without the right bridging gear can throw arc-fault trips on long foothill feeder runs. We have seen this on homes in the northern hills off Chaney Trail where the service drop is long and the voltage swings are real.
- Marine-layer corrosion on terminals. Homes below about 1,200 feet in Altadena sit under the marine layer more days than people expect. Unsealed disconnect switches and battery terminal lugs corrode faster than inland, and intermittent open-circuit faults are the result. We use sealed disconnects and dielectric grease on every exterior connection.
- Undersized batteries for fire-season outages. Altadena’s combination of above-basin sun and fire-season PSPS events means a single 5 kWh battery often cannot carry a fridge, well pump, and router through a two-day outage. We size for the actual critical loads, not the sales brochure number.
Pricing for Solar Battery Storage & Backup in Altadena, CA
Here is what Altadena battery work actually costs in 2026. A single Tesla Powerwall 3 or Enphase IQ Battery 5P with installation runs $11,000 to $16,500. A two-battery whole-home system lands between $20,000 and $27,000 depending on your panel situation and whether we need a service upgrade. If your existing main panel is 100 amps, add $2,500 to $4,000 for the upgrade LADBS will almost certainly require. Retrofit jobs on existing solar range from $10,500 to $15,000 for a single battery. The variables are real: your hillside orientation, your panel age, your fire-zone setback requirements. The estimate is free, and the price we quote is the price you pay. Battery terminals and unsealed disconnect switches on homes below 1,200 feet in Altadena corrode faster than inland because the marine layer leaves a salt film on exposed copper and aluminum connections. This shows up as intermittent open-circuit faults months or years after install. We use sealed disconnects and dielectric grease on every exterior connection so you do not chase that ghost later.
Generally yes, because Altadena sits above the marine-layer inversion and gets more annual peak sun hours than coastal and lower-basin communities, meaning you generate more exportable power to shift into evening peak periods. Under NEM 3.0’s low export rates, a battery captures that value instead of selling it for pennies. The payback math for a typical Altadena rooftop beats Pasadena by roughly 15 to 20 percent.
